Background
Looking to make a background image scale to fill an entire page.
Code
I tried changing the dimensions of the page to fill the entire area and then drop in an external image:
\setuplayout[
backspace=0mm,
leftmargin=0mm,
rightmargin=0mm,
topdistance=0mm,
header=0mm,
footer=0mm,
]
\starttext
\startfrontmatter
% Title page (front cover).
\startstandardmakeup
% Front Cover Photo
% Front Cover Photo citation (author, author url, license, license url)
\externalfigure[cover.png][width=\paperwidth,height=\paperheight]
\stopstandardmakeup
% Copyright page.
\startstandardmakeup
% date
% author
Copyright
\stopstandardmakeup
% Table of Contents.
\completecontent
\stopfrontmatter
\stoptext
Update
Other attempts that don't quite work.
Layer
Using a defined layer:
\definelayer[cover][
x=0mm,
y=0mm,
width=\paperwidth,
height=\paperheight,
]
\setlayer[cover][
hoffset=0mm,
voffset=0mm,
]{%
\framed[
frame=off
width=\paperwidth,
height=\paperheight,
]{%
\externalfigure[cover.png][width=\paperwidth,height=\paperheight]
}
}
\starttext
\startfrontmatter
\setupbackgrounds[page][background=cover]
\startstandardmakeup
\stopstandardmakeup
\setupbackground[page][background=]
\stopfrontmatter
\stoptext
This produces a white border along the left and bottom edges:
Problem
There is a small amount of whitespace that is not taken up by the image:

Question
What is the proper way to scale an image, without respecting its aspect ratio, such that it fills the entire page?
